Ocala Home Seller's Electrical Checklist: Prepare to Sell
Getting your Ocala residence ready to sell starts with a thorough electrical inspection. Potential buyers are often wary of safety and functionality, and electrical issues can quickly scare off them. To ensure a favorable sale, here’s a helpful checklist for Ocala sellers. First, check all receptacles to confirm they’re functional. Replace any that are faulty. Next, examine all light fixtures and replace any burned-out bulbs. Don't forget to repair any uncovered wires and confirm your smoke and carbon monoxide sensors are present and testing correctly. Finally, consider a professional lighting evaluation to reveal any hidden problems and offer peace of mind to interested parties.
